King’s Stables

Wilsonville, Alabama

King’s Stables is a nonprofit equine-assisted services program located in Wilsonville, Alabama, as part of the broader King’s Home ministry. The program uses horses to provide therapeutic riding, equine-assisted learning, and educational experiences that support healing, growth, and personal development for children, adults, and families facing a variety of life challenges.

Founded in 2012 as an equine therapy program for residents of King’s Home, King’s Stables has expanded to serve youth, women and children in residential programs, individuals with disabilities, and community groups throughout the region. The organization believes that horses provide unique opportunities to build confidence, responsibility, trust, self-awareness, and emotional resilience through meaningful horse-human relationships.

About This Program

King’s Stables offers a variety of equine-assisted services designed to promote emotional, social, cognitive, and physical well-being. Participants engage in both mounted and unmounted activities that help develop life skills, improve self-esteem, and encourage personal growth through interaction with horses.

The program includes equine therapy, therapeutic riding, and equine education experiences. Activities such as grooming, feeding, leading, and riding horses provide opportunities for participants to strengthen communication skills, emotional regulation, problem-solving abilities, empathy, responsibility, and self-confidence. Therapeutic riding lessons are available for individuals with physical, cognitive, and emotional disabilities, while educational programs serve schools, churches, corporate groups, and community organizations.

Facility and Setting

King’s Stables operates on the King’s Home campus in Wilsonville, Alabama. The facility includes the Morton Family Barn, which features horse stalls, classrooms, grooming and wash areas, office space, and ADA-accessible amenities designed to support therapeutic and educational equine programming.

The setting combines a working farm atmosphere with a therapeutic environment focused on personal growth and healing. Participants benefit from a structured, supportive space where they can safely interact with horses while developing life skills and building positive relationships.
